Fundamentals of Worm and Crossed Axial Helical Gearing

This course is intended to be both an overview of worm and wheel gearing, as well as an introduction to the application, design considerations, practical development techniques for manufacturing, and finally how best to apply worm and wheel technology.  We will cover some design development, lubrication considerations, and failure modes and causes.

You will earn 24 clock hours upon completion of the course and they will be listed on your certificate of completion.

Learning Objectives

  • Gain a basic appreciation for worm and wheel technology
  • Understand the reasoning behind the application of this technology
  • Be able to surmise the design requirements of worm and wheel gearing as a function of the application
  • Understand lubrication requirements and articulate those to the gearbox designer
  • Benefit from a review of failures and failure modes 

Who Should Attend

Anyone interested in worm and wheel technology will benefit from this course.  From someone with a basic understanding of parallel or bevel gearing, but with no experience with worm and wheel technology, to those who have worked with this technology but would appreciate a deeper insight into the actual practice of their development and use.
